public void getResourceTags() {
// START SNIPPET: context
// Create a DSTU2 context, which will use DSTU2 semantics
FhirContext ctx = FhirContext.forDstu2();
// This parser supports DSTU2
IParser parser = ctx.newJsonParser();
// This client supports DSTU2
IGenericClient client = ctx.newRestfulGenericClient("http://fhirtest.uhn.ca/baseDstu2");
// END SNIPPET: context
}
// START SNIPPET: server
public class MyServer extends RestfulServer
{
@Override
protected void initialize() throws ServletException {
// In your initialize method, assign a DSTU2 FhirContext. This
// is all that is required in order to put the server
// into DSTU2 mode
setFhirContext(FhirContext.forDstu2());
// Then set resource providers as normal, and do any other
// configuration you need to do.
setResourceProviders(resourceProviderList);
}
}
// END SNIPPET: server
